FAQs & Answers

  1. What causes slow internet speeds? Slow internet speeds can be caused by network congestion, outdated equipment, weak Wi-Fi signals, or issues with your Internet Service Provider (ISP).
  2. How can I improve my internet speed at home? You can improve internet speed by restarting your router, updating its firmware, moving closer to the Wi-Fi source, or contacting your ISP for assistance.
  3. Does restarting the router help with slow internet? Yes, restarting the router can clear temporary glitches and improve your internet speed by refreshing the network connection.
  4. When should I contact my ISP about slow internet? If troubleshooting steps like restarting your router or checking your equipment don't improve speeds, contact your ISP to run speed tests and diagnose the problem.
